gpt4 book ai didi

laravel - phpmyadmin上的laradock错误-无法连接

转载 作者:行者123 更新时间:2023-12-02 18:53:48 28 4
gpt4 key购买 nike

我刚刚开始使用docker,laradock和laravel,在设置了整个环境后,我尝试登录phpmyadmin,但无法登录。

我到处看起来都差不多,找不到解决方法,所以你们是我最后的希望。

Docker版本 17.12.0-ce,内部版本c97c6d6
这是我的docker ps
docker ps

我项目的.env

DB_CONNECTION=mysql
DB_HOST=mysql
DB_PORT=3306
DB_DATABASE=homestead
DB_USERNAME=homestead
DB_PASSWORD=secret

这是我从phpmyadmin(localhost:8080)得到的错误
#2054 - The server requested authentication method unknown to the client
mysqli_real_connect(): The server requested authentication method unknown to the client [caching_sha2_password]
mysqli_real_connect(): (HY000/2054): The server requested authentication method unknown to the client

最佳答案

最简单的解决方案是还原到MySQL的早期版本。无论如何,这可能是一个好主意,因为8.0是“开发人员发布的版本”。不幸的是,无论您在.env文件中设置什么,Laradock当前都有一个安装8.0的错误。我已经提交了有关Laradock的PR来解决此特定问题。

https://github.com/laradock/laradock/pull/1409

关于laravel - phpmyadmin上的laradock错误-无法连接,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48958522/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com